Took a field trip to into Best Buy today while Mrs JStewart was in the fabric store and what do you know, they had a space set up for Lovesac with the “stealth” audio system on board.
The right and left speakers are in the armrests, up to 4 other speakers spread around between them (surround) and the sub is located under the seat with the dark pillow. The center is a sound bar under the display that I should have grabbed a pic of, but didn’t. The signal is sent from the processor to a receiver in the sofa via Bluetooth. XLR connectors are used between the Sofa’s receiver and each of the speakers.
So how did it sound? I’ll put it this way, it’s not the sound stage and imaging experience most of us audio enthusiasts are looking for, but it was immersive and fun! The sub also provided a nice tactile experience. In the short time I had to listen, I found the tonal balance to be really decent. Absolutely nothing stood out as peaky or offensive. There’s definitely some EQing going on here with the speakers behind the cushions and they seem to have done a good job.
For a family or living room set up with a TV this has appeal. Just use something else too if you want good stereo reproduction in the same room.
